hello,

   i have a database in postgresql that have a column boolean, then when i
create a query in ejb like this(SELECT e.letsaythisisboolean FROM sample e),
now problem is that when i query the database in ejb, it will return all the
false value in the column boolean, and the true value will not return... How
can i make the true value appear in my query result? Any suggestion or
help...

If you want *only* rows which have e.letsaythisisboolean as true, then:

select e.letsaythisisboolean
from sample e
where e.letsaythisisboolean;

Your query is returning all of the rows of the table. Either sample
doesn't contain any rows where letsaythisisboolean is true or you
just haven't looked through all of them yet.
